To provide a droplet blow-away removing device for a car washing machine, having improved performance of blowing away and removing droplets and dirt on the surface of a vehicle by increasing the flow rate and straight blow-out performance of air blown out of the blow hole of a nozzle onto the surface of the vehicle.
The droplet blow-away removing device for the car washing machine includes a blow-out guide 70 having a number of straight flow paths 71 arranged in parallel in the air blow-out direction of the nozzle 31A, and installed in a whole region in the blow-out hole 51 of the nozzle 31A. Air flowing from a plenum chamber 50 of the nozzle 31A into the straight flow paths 71 of the blow-out guide 70 is throttled by the flow paths so that its speed is increased to form a bunch of streamlines to which straight blow-out performance is imparted. Then, it is blown directly to the surface of the vehicle.
